"NEON GENESIS EVANGELION" The Movies--The Rerelease
The highly popular "NEON GENESIS EVANGELION" movies will be rereleased in March of 1998, as a single feature.
The format will comprise "EVANGELION: DEATH (TRUE)", the DEATH segment of the Spring 1997 movie "DEATH AND REBIRTH", re-edited by director Masayuki, and "THE END OF EVANGELION".
Eva Takes Three Awards at Animation Kobe
At Animation Kobe 1997, held Nov. 23-24, the Evangelion movies took the Special Audience Choice Award, "Girlfriend of Steel" took the Best Interactive Software Award, and Sagisu Shiro took the Best Music Score Award for his work on Evangelion.
Eva Takes the Japan SF Award
The 1997 Japan SF Award was given jointly to "NEON GENESIS EVANGELION", and Miyabe Miyuki's "Gammo-Tei Jiken (The Gammo Manor Incident)". The award ceremony took place Dec. 2, and our report is right here.

NEON GENESIS EVANGELION The Movie
DEATH AND REBIRTH
Premiered March 19, 1997







DR

This film is comprised of two parts: "EVANGELION:DEATH", a digest of the first 24 episodes of the TV series, and"EVANGELION:REBIRTH", which ends the story differently from the TV series. Through an original editing process which jumps back and forth through the story's timeline, DEATH provides viewers with an experience that goes beyond a mere digest. In REBIRTH, NERV begins its battle to the death with the Strategic Self-Defense Forces, and their controllers, SEELE. And neither Shinji nor Asuka are able to recover from the damage their psyches have sustained...
Masayuki, director of the DEATH segment, has personally reedited it, and in this version it will be included as "EVANGELION: DEATH (TRUE)".






NEON GENESIS EVANGELION The Movie
THE END OF EVANGELION
Air (Love Is Destructive)/For You, My Pure Heart (I Need You)
Originally Released July 19, 1997






EOE

The series finale, this film picked up where "EVANGELION:REBIRTH" left off. Comprising Episode 25, "Air (Love Is Destructive)", and Episode 26, "For You, My Pure Heart (I Need You)", the film at last depicts the story's biggest unsolved mystery, "The Instrumentality Project". And what did Shinji find at the Project's conclusion...?
